If the counter service account at Bramblefield Stadium is locked out, attendance totals stop syncing but gates keep operating locally. Support should first confirm the lockout in the Gatewise admin panel, then open the sealed recovery envelope procedure rather than creating a new account, since historical counts are bound to the original identity. Restoration takes about five minutes and requires no gate downtime. Enter the recovery passphrase shown below when the restore wizard prompts for it.

strongbox words: oliael-gilax-lamael

## Document Transport: Returned Demo Units

Three Vexlan T-40 demo units came back from the Harrowfield trade show. All are logged, wiped, and boxed in the mail room cage. Courier from Brindle Freight collects Thursday morning. Office manager signs the manifest; no one else. Units stay in the cage until pickup. Do not restack or open the boxes — inventory seals are already applied. The courier will ask for the hand-over instruction, which is as follows.

dispatch memo: the istwyn norwyn courier leaves the lamael kaswyn briwyn tamix jorael gorix zoreth holir ledger at gate 3079 under passcode 677723

NEW STARTER CHECKLIST — Reception, Item 3

Introduce the new hire to the Bramleaf cleaning crew — they arrive around 19:00 and come through the loading bay, not the front. The crew signs the night register at the desk; make sure your starter knows where it lives. They'll also need to buzz the crew into the service corridor, using the pass code below.

door code, hahop-bawif: bdg-B-76

# Assignment service env — Splitgate Experiments (Corvid Labs)
# This file configures the A/B assignment service that buckets users
# deterministically by hashed account ID. Do not change the hash salt
# mid-experiment, or assignments will reshuffle and corrupt results.
# All values here are environment-specific; staging and prod differ.
# The service signs each assignment payload using a key, which is set on the line below.

vault entry, fawif-tadup: COURIER_KEY29=fba3dedb47dad65bab6e255d088f1